    Looking for fun things to do this weekend on the Treasure Coast?

    Eve Pierpont has you covered with her Top 5 weekend events for Martin, St. Lucie and Indian River counties for May 17-19.

    You could go to a H.A.L.O. charity event in Sebastian, a mullet festival in Vero Beach, a drive-in anniversary celebration in Fort Pierce, a community day in Fort Pierce or a songwriters festival in Stuart.

    INDIAN RIVER COUNTY

    H.A.L.O.'s Woofstock

    • 1-4 p.m. Saturday
    • Pareidolia Brewing Co., 712 Cleveland St., Sebastian
    • Join H.A.L.O. for a fun event supporting senior rescue dogs. Meet adoptable dogs, win raffle prizes and listen to live music. All donations will be matched by the Doug McDowell Memorial Fund.
    • Free

    Mullet Fest

    • Noon to 6 p.m. Sunday
    • The Stamp Bar, 2015 13th Ave., Vero Beach
    • The fourth annual festival includes live music all day, games, food and vendors, as well as mullet, beard and mustache contests. Proceeds benefit the St. Baldrick's Foundation.
    • Free, donations accepted

    ST. LUCIE COUNTY

    Treasure Coast Park & Watch Anniversary Celebration

    • 5 p.m. Saturday
    • Causeway Cove Marina, 601 Seaway Drive, Fort Pierce
    • Celebrate the drive-in's fourth anniversary with showings of "The Goonies" at 8:15 p.m. and "Grease" at 10:30 p.m. It also includes bounce houses, inflatable attractions, a classic car show, a milkshake vendor, giveaways and concessions.
    • $10 plus taxes and fees per vehicle online or $10 cash at the gate with taxes included

    Community Day

    • 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. Saturday
    • Dreamland Park, 301 S. 25th St., Fort Pierce
    • The City of Fort Pierce Public Works Department invites the community to interact with various city departments to foster community spirit and provide information about city services and initiatives. The event includes a tree giveaway, demonstrations, activities for all ages and adoptable pets.
    • Free

    MARTIN COUNTY

    Treasure Coast Songwriters Festival

    • 7-9:45 p.m. Friday, 3-9:15 p.m. Saturday, 1-3:45 p.m. Sunday
    • Pirate's Cove Resort & Marina, 4307 S.E. Bayview St., Stuart
    • The third annual festival will feature more than 40 performances from local Florida and Nashville-based Broadcast Music Inc. songwriters, who will share the stories behind their hit songs when they perform. The featured songwriters have written hits for top country artists, including Jason Aldean, Kenny Chesney, George Strait, Tanya Tucker and Zac Brown Band.
    • Free
